Streamezzo Launches Everyworld Platform with NEUF Cegetel

By Bob Emmerson April 30, 2008
Streamezzo has announced that NeufCegetel, an ISP that is also present on the mobile services market, has launched the company’sEveryworld platform.
This new portal offers true coherence between Internet, mobile telephony and TV services, e.g. it is easy to transfer services from PC to mobile phones.
NeufCegetel plans to make Everyworld available from all devices: mobile phone, PC (late April), followed by TV.
For this project, Neuf has used technologies that are similar to those deployed on the Internet. StreamezzoExperience, which is a division of Streamezzo that focuses on the development of rich media applications, was tasked with the development of Web and mobile interfaces. The resulting technological convergence means that users can simply “drag and drop” their favorite services (such as Dailymotion, EBay and Boursorama) to their mobile phones.
Olivier Tronchon, Internet Mobile Marketing Director at NeufCegetel said, "Our aim is to transfer the comfort and simplicity of surfing the net to mobile phones. By adapting the interface and services to the network (2.5G or Wi-Fi), we have developed technologies that will provide the best service to our users from any location. Our vision is for mobile telephones, television and all other equipment to become suitable channels for digital media consumption.”
